Web25 de mar. de 2024 · Releasing the Fillet. Now you free the meat from the bones. That is how you should think about it, freeing meat rather than slicing through it. Start at the tail end by running the fillet knife away from you (toward where the head was) on the angle of the backbone. Now you run the knife over one side of the backbone. Run your fingers down the length of the filet to feel the tips of the pin bones. Remove the pin bones with your tweezers/pliers. Using your fingers, you should be able to feel the pin bones on the surface of the fish.
